Part-Time Lecturer – Public Policy and Urban Affairs About the Opportunity The College of Social Sciences and Humanities and its nine tenure units are the home of the Experiential Liberal Arts. Through its research, teaching, and engagement missions, the college collaborates across the university, the Northeastern network, and partners around the globe.

Responsibilities:

The School of Public Policy and Urban Affairs in the College of Social Sciences and Humanities seeks applicants to teach courses for one of the degree programs within the School of Public Policy and Urban Affairs, such as, but not limited to, Urban Planning and Policy; Public Administration; Public Policy; Law and Public Policy; Urban Informatics; International Affairs; or Environmental Science and Policy. Teaching might be on-line and/or in a traditional classroom. Positions are available throughout the year contingent upon enrollment and departmental need.

Qualifications:

Terminal degree preferred. Advanced (masters) degree with relevant professional experience may be considered. Documents to
